Output 94200636523eac61dba52815c56eee6b4f00314647d6cade49c84caa0a8e386e:0

value
686323
script pubkey
OP_0 OP_PUSHBYTES_20 1ba19dc6e168e4bcadcdd65e37c2214cdc007e3b
address
tb1qrwsem3hpdrjtetwd6e0r0s3pfnwqql3mhsk8n8
transaction
94200636523eac61dba52815c56eee6b4f00314647d6cade49c84caa0a8e386e
confirmations
109710
spent
false

1 Sat Range